Perform these steps to create a Custom Report.
1. Navigate to the Reports > Definitions page.
2. Select Add.
3. Enter a Title for the new report.
4. Select the Custom option from the Type drop-down menu. The Custom Options section appears as shown
in Figure 146. In this figure, a custom VPNSession report is being created for viewing VPNdata for VLANs and
Users.
Figure 146:Custom Options Page Illustration
The left pane of the Custom Options section lists all available data that can be included in the report. Drag
the desired data from the Available Options list on the left to the Selected Options pane on the right.
The order of the data in the Selected Options section is the order that it will appear in the report. The data
can be reordered by dragging an item up or down the list.
5. Below the Custom Options panes is a Report Restrictions section. All reports allow you to restrict based a
specified Group, Folder, and Device Type. When you select Custom Options to include in a report, additional
restrictions will be available based on the options that you include. For example, if you select Device
Summary: Most Utilized by Usage, then you can restrict the report to include and/or exclude specific devices.
Some detailed reporting options, such as New Rogue Devices: Discovery Events, allow you to specify the
columns to include in the report.
6. Below the Report Restrictions section are Scheduling Options, Report Visibility, and Email Options
sections. Choose the parameters as needed for your report, especially a Report Start and Report End.
7. When finished, select Add and Run to add the report to your list and run it immediately, Run Now to run
without being added to the list, Add to add but not run the report, or Cancel to exit this page.
